First, determine the sum you want to borrow. It all depends about the function of the loan. As an example, should you be remortgaging to invest in a buy-to-let property, it is possible to borrow between 70-80% with the sales price. If you remove a buy-to-let mortgage you might want to prove that rent will cover no less than 130% in the home loan repayments.
However, if you are looking to finance home improvements, you will probably wish to borrow a lesser amount of than this. Once you apply for a second mortgage, you need to ensure that you supply the necessary paperwork at hand. This will include:
- Payslips.
- Bills.
- Recent bank statements.
